importsys
try:
fromctypesimportcdll, c_void_p, c_char_p, util
exceptImportError:
# ctypes is an optional module. If it's not present, we're limited in what
# we can tell about the system, but we don't want to prevent the module
# from working.
print("ctypes isn't available; iOS system calls will not be available", file=sys.stderr)
objc=None
else:
# ctypes is available. Load the ObjC library, and wrap the objc_getClass,
# sel_registerName methods
lib=util.find_library("objc")
iflibisNone:
# Failed to load the objc library
raiseImportError("ObjC runtime library couldn't be loaded")
objc=cdll.LoadLibrary(lib)
objc.objc_getClass.restype=c_void_p
objc.objc_getClass.argtypes= [c_char_p]
objc.sel_registerName.restype=c_void_p
objc.sel_registerName.argtypes= [c_char_p]
defget_platform_ios():
# Determine if this is a simulator using the multiarch value
is_simulator=sys.implementation._multiarch.endswith("simulator")
# We can't use ctypes; abort
ifnotobjc:
returnNone
# Most of the methods return ObjC objects
objc.objc_msgSend.restype=c_void_p
# All the methods used have no arguments.
objc.objc_msgSend.argtypes= [c_void_p, c_void_p]
# Equivalent of:
# device = [UIDevice currentDevice]
UIDevice=objc.objc_getClass(b"UIDevice")
SEL_currentDevice=objc.sel_registerName(b"currentDevice")
device=objc.objc_msgSend(UIDevice, SEL_currentDevice)
# Equivalent of:
# device_systemVersion = [device systemVersion]
SEL_systemVersion=objc.sel_registerName(b"systemVersion")
device_systemVersion=objc.objc_msgSend(device, SEL_systemVersion)
# Equivalent of:
# device_systemName = [device systemName]
SEL_systemName=objc.sel_registerName(b"systemName")
device_systemName=objc.objc_msgSend(device, SEL_systemName)
# Equivalent of:
# device_model = [device model]
SEL_model=objc.sel_registerName(b"model")
device_model=objc.objc_msgSend(device, SEL_model)
# UTF8String returns a const char*;
SEL_UTF8String=objc.sel_registerName(b"UTF8String")
objc.objc_msgSend.restype=c_char_p
# Equivalent of:
# system = [device_systemName UTF8String]
# release = [device_systemVersion UTF8String]
# model = [device_model UTF8String]
system=objc.objc_msgSend(device_systemName, SEL_UTF8String).decode()
release=objc.objc_msgSend(device_systemVersion, SEL_UTF8String).decode()
model=objc.objc_msgSend(device_model, SEL_UTF8String).decode()
returnsystem, release, model, is_simulator
